Output 839df237ec8c296b8772eef741bc7f86af90b2ac8194712f512c160c5a1a203f:17

value
1422000221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49a6abff4e745480da5f37fd1658360435f3a991 OP_EQUAL
address
38QSv7RTVZ2k5bCDz2EFaVSFZJPwcyWGxL
transaction
839df237ec8c296b8772eef741bc7f86af90b2ac8194712f512c160c5a1a203f
confirmations
303882
spent
true